4-star city-center hotel with breathtaking castle views

Location

Apex City of Edinburgh Hotel is conveniently situated at the foot of Edinburgh Castle, just off the Royal Mile. The proximity to numerous attractions allows guests to explore some of the best sights and buzzing bars without traveling far. This central location places guests in the heart of Edinburgh's historic Old Town.

Rooms

The hotel offers various room types, including the luxurious Castle View Suites, which provide extraordinary views of the iconic Edinburgh Castle. Each newly refurbished room includes plush bedding and modern amenities such as a 40" TV and Nespresso coffee machines. Family Rooms are also available, accommodating both adults and children with a queen-size bed and a sofa bed.

Dining

Guests can start their day with a hearty breakfast that offers options from a full Scottish breakfast to healthier choices like fresh seasonal fruits. For lunch and dinner, the hotel's sister property, Apex Grassmarket Hotel, provides an exciting culinary experience at Metro. This nearby restaurant features a varied menu with attentive service to enhance dining experiences.

Wellness

Guests can access the state-of-the-art leisure facilities at Apex Grassmarket Hotel, which includes a fully equipped fitness center with Technogym equipment. The indoor swimming pool provides a refreshing escape, allowing guests to unwind after their workouts. Additionally, the sauna offers a space to relax and rejuvenate.

Family-Friendly Amenities

Children under 17 stay free, making the hotel an excellent choice for families looking to explore Edinburgh. The newly refurbished Family Rooms come with cribs available upon request, alongside comfortable accommodations for both adults and kids. Guests can enjoy the company of Bobby, the resident rubber duck, making bath times more fun.

Questions of the users
About Apex City Of Edinburgh Hotel
Is there a place to drop off luggage if arriving early in Edinburgh before check-in?
12 November 2024
Bags can be securely stored at the hotel until the room is ready for guests.
Can breakfast be added to the booking, or is it available for purchase on-site?
22 January 2025
Breakfast can either be part of a package or can be paid for in the restaurant as desired.
Are there separate twin beds available in the family room, rather than just a double bed?
15 March 2025
Unfortunately, family rooms come with a double bed and a sofa, as no twin bed configurations are available.
What are the car parking arrangements like at the hotel?
25 April 2025
An on-site car park operates on a first-come, first-served basis for £15 per night. Blue badge holders can reserve a spot, and alternative parking is available at a nearby sister hotel.
Do the rooms include a refrigerator for guests' convenience?
5 June 2024
Yes, all rooms are equipped with a refrigerator.
Are the complimentary rubber ducks still provided for guests?
11 July 2025
Complimentary rubber ducks are still placed in rooms for guests upon arrival.
Is an elevator available to access all floors of the hotel?
18 August 2024
Yes, the hotel features two elevators that provide access to every floor.
Are leisure facilities, including a swimming pool, available for guests?
30 September 2025
Guests have access to leisure facilities, including an expansive gym and a swimming pool, which are located at the nearby Apex Grassmarket Hotel.
What is offered during breakfast at the hotel?
2 October 2024
The breakfast menu includes a variety of options, such as a full Scottish breakfast, eggs, pancakes, cereals, and more, catering to diverse tastes.
Is it possible to pay for the stay using cash upon arrival?
14 December 2024
Yes, cash payments are accepted at the hotel during check-in.
